How do I choose the right material for a rural driveway in the Atlanta area?

Pick a material based on traffic frequency, drainage needs, and freeze-thaw cycles common in West Idaho. For structural support choose coarser, angular aggregates; for surface finish choose finer material or a top dressing. Consider local appearance and discuss options with our team to balance cost and performance.

How do I estimate how much material I need for a project in Atlanta?

Measure the length, width, and desired depth of the area to calculate cubic yards, then convert to tons using our online calculator since densities vary by material. As a rule of thumb many aggregates fall between about 1.2 and 1.6 tons per cubic yard, but use the calculator for accuracy. What are typical delivery zones and restrictions for bulk materials around Atlanta, Idaho?

Delivery is arranged with local haulers and generally covers the listed zip codes in the West Idaho region, but access limits apply for remote or very steep roads. Standard deliveries use tri-axle dump trucks and may be restricted by narrow roads, low bridges, utility lines, or local weight limits. Provide detailed access notes at checkout so we can confirm delivery feasibility and any extra charges before dispatch.

How do seasonal weather patterns in Idaho affect material choice and delivery timing?

Mountain and high-desert seasons affect both selection and timing: wet springs can make sites muddy and hard to access, winter freeze-thaw can shift unbound materials, and dry summers are best for most deliveries. Schedule deliveries outside of peak freeze or mud seasons when possible, and choose materials that handle freeze-thaw and drainage for Atlanta's climate. We recommend ordering early and checking for road restrictions during winter or spring runoff.

Are there common access or truck delivery challenges for remote properties near Atlanta?

Yes. Remote properties often have narrow gates, steep driveways, soft shoulders, or private bridges with weight limits that restrict full truck access. Indicate gate codes, clearances, and preferred drop locations in Order Notes so drivers can plan; drivers will assess safety on arrival and may refuse unsafe drops. In some cases smaller trucks or multiple smaller loads may be required, which can affect cost and timing.

Can drivers perform tailgate spreading or partial spreading at delivery in Atlanta?

Drivers may be able to perform tailgate spreading at their discretion, but this is not guaranteed and depends on safety and site conditions. Request spreading in Order Notes and be prepared that the driver will assess feasibility upon arrival. For guaranteed spreading hire a local landscaping crew or contractor and coordinate timing with delivery.

What should I do to prepare my site in Atlanta for a bulk material delivery?

Clear the intended drop area of vehicles, debris, and low-hanging branches and mark the desired location with flags or cones. Make sure the ground is firm and accessible for a tri-axle dump truck, and provide gate codes or contact numbers in Order Notes. Proper preparation reduces delays and risk of refused delivery on arrival.
